What are Cascading Style Sheets?

Cascading style sheets are used in all of our custom websites and templates that we create. Cascading style sheets are files that link to html documents (web pages) to control a page's appearance. From one simple style sheet a whole website's style can be easily managed.

Can I rename my template pages?

Yes you can rename your template pages using Microsoft FrontPage by "View" and then "Folders". From here you can see the files that are in your website. Make sure that all other pages to your website are not open in FrontPage and right-click the file that you would like to rename. Rename the file, leaving the extension (.html) intact and press the enter key on your keyboard. FrontPage will automatically rename the links in your website for you if you if you press "OK" when prompted and no pages are left open. If you do not use FrontPage to rename your pages, you will need to update all links in your navigation files to represent the new file names.

What are Meta Tags?

Meta tags are html codes that are inserted into the head section of your web page. These tags specify keywords and descriptions that the search engines use to look up your website when someone does a search (such as on Google).
